Résumé

We present our experience, technique, and long-term results of the modified urethral pull-through operation for posttraumatic posterior urethral stricture. This case description with positive outcomes shows how this technique can be useful in cases where a urethral stricture from PFUI failed after an end to end anastomosis surgery with or without elaborated techniques . The Comparison with literature also found that the rate of ED can be very low post surgery.
